Last weekend. Spinnerbait. White/char. Sitting in 18ft bass suspended in 8-6ft water. Let spinner sink and reel slow. Only 2 bites, but 7lbs of fish in the boat.
I'm fishing Toledo this weekend. No bites today but saw males on the banks. Threw senkos, craws, jigs at them. On their heads. No takers. A cast net would have done the trick though

Posted on 3/14/14 at 6:47 am to SaDaTayMoses
Try to find some Fat Alberts salt and pepper color.
Throw it near the fish and let it sit.
Caught one over 5 on a bed last year after th other 2 guys in the boat got tired trying to catch it.
Move your plastics as painfully slow as you can even dead sticking.
Think of it as you are trying to feel every inch of th bottom.
